Illegal buildings to be razed in central zone

SURAT: The Surat Municipal Corporation (SMC) has decided to demolish illegally constructed portions from at least 100 residential and commercial properties in central zone during the first phase of their mega demolition drive that was kicked off on Saturday.

Officials of central zone said that this would be daily drive where properties will be clubbed in groups of 6-8 and razing of illegal constructions will take place at the same time.

SMC officials have identified 53 properties in its latest survey carried out after the last date of impact fee regulation expired on August 19.

"All this 53 properties are such where owners have built illegal portions that are out of turn and not approved according to the plan. More so, owners have tried to include them under impact fee regulation to get it legalized. This will not be tolerated and will be demolished," said Jatin Shah, zonal chief of central zone.

Apart from this, there are properties that have illegal constructions carried out after the cutoff date of 2011 and are in no way eligible for regularization . There are few hundred such properties in main city areas like Sagrampura, Mahidharpura, Gopipura, Rustam pura, Soni Faliya , Delhi gate and others.

"SMC has already issued notices for removal of illegal portions but somehow it has not been done. Those properties will also be taken up in this campaign and illegal portions will be removed," said SK Gohil , executive engineer of the zone .

In majority of residential and commercial properties in this part of the city, illegal construction of fifth floor on approved construction of four storey and illegally covering parking space as commercial premises has been seen. In some cases, some small roads have been encroached upon.

"We know that many of the illegal constructions have taken place in connivance with SMC staff at that particular time and we will not hesitate to take action against them," said an elected councilor from BJP.

Two engineers on duty have already been suspended in this zone and coming days will see more such action against officials who have not followed law.
